Alfed/CAB Recycling Workshop kicks off busy Q3/Q4 Progamme
August 2019
 |
The FREE joint Alfed/CAB Aluminium Recycling Industry Workshop on Thursday 5 September at Telford Innovation Campus TF2 9NN still has a few spaces available which can be booked until 6pm on 4th September and kicks off a busy Q3/Q4 programme for the Association.
The workshop will be an invaluable insight into the broader direction of travel for construction resources and waste policies and the circular economy and includes a presentation on CAB’s Closed Loop Recycling Scheme
Other events in Q3/Q4 include being a partner for the Glazing Summit on 12 September and a supporter of the Conservatory & Orangery Awards on 30 October. In addition CAB is organising a contractual awareness seminar in Reading on 25 September and Regional Members’ meeting in Manchester on 24 October.
The series of sponsorships and member events comes against a background of rising membership with CAB welcoming 3D Aluminium, Promac and Safeguard Glazing Supplies into the Association in August 2019.
